HOW IT WORKS

first you arrive whit your troops and lay siege
after you begin to build the siege camp designing a few troops for it (creating new party named siege camp)
will take 9 hours to build the siege camp ,the enemy my try to attack so be near to protect them
after building the siege camp the faction town will be changed to "under siege" and slowly will lose suplies
if the town come whitout suplies he can either a) sally forth for attack b) surrender
during the siege you will be able to build siege equipments the siege camp will assign half of their troops for it and during a siege you can leave and go away because the
siege camp will keep building things
the siege camp also will need suplies you can send them suplies by either a) talk to the steward to send caravans b) bring them yourself
wen any of the siege equipments are done you will be able to take a few men of the siege camp and use that siege equipment (don't take them all because if you made this you will break the siege on one side of the city and them allow caravans to supply the city
you can program the siege camp to attack after few days of besiege or after the siege equipments are build
cities will have villages you can either A) burn them  :twisted: B) loot their suplies and leave the siege C) use them to build siege equipments D) use them has farming villages (has the risk that the enemy eventually take a few suplies)

They did that to spread disease, the cow was obviously long dead, a freshly killed one would be useless, however one that had been dead for a long time could spread diseases, and do a very small amount of damage to buildings in the city, it would also be kind of scary to have a rotting bovine hurled at you :wink:, although the defenders could just dispose of the cow, it was hard when you were stuck inside your castle and isolated from you, dump type thing/cesspool, whatever. also if the attackers actually hurled enough cows, and kept on some kind of sustained volley or assault, the attackers would be hard pressed to properly defend their castle and pick up carcasses, and even if they werent busy defending, in the time it takes to burn or bury 20+ rotting cows someone would get sick. Also as you can imagine a cow thats been rotting would most likley splat apart (not vidoe game style just a little bit of scatter), so a few rotting innards that would have been hanging out of the cows slit belly (i'm pretty sure that they commonly did that) would most likely be scattered all over someones roof, in some hay, even in the town well, and medievial cituzens being as clean as they are (ie: the black death) wouldnt even care.besieggers also fired volleys of human heads, that definitly had a high fear factor, especially against paranoid undereducated peasantry.
